Before Christmas 2009, Gill, Nick, Zahra and I travelled to North Wales to meet with people who had contacted The FAN Charity, expressing an interest in setting up a FAN Group in their area. During our Northern adventures, we also aimed to generate interest in FAN Groups by publicising FAN across the various towns. The 'FAN Tour' started in Wrexham where we met with one or two people interested in setting up a FAN Group in the area and to attend the official launch of 'The All Wales Community Cohesion Strategy' attended by Dr Brian Gibbons (former Minister for Social Justice and Local Government.) The FAN Charity has welcomed the strategy's inclusion of information about FAN's work in the community. The document has given the charity much credibility and publicity across Wales so we were very pleased to accept an invitation to attend the event. Helped by the presence of a FAN Information Stand and Display, the event helped us spread information about FAN and network with various Community Groups and Community Workers from Wrexham. We hope our time spent in Wrexham oiled the wheels for the start of the Wrexham FAN Group! Our next visit was to Rhyl, where we attended a coffee morning at St Mary's Roman Catholic Church organised by the West Rhyl Community Company. The group meet every Friday and chat over a hot drink and a biscuit. We were very grateful that the organisers of the group allowed us to show the FAN Meeting DVD and give a demonstration of a FAN meeting, with everyone from the group joining in the meeting. The meeting topic was 'music' and we learned much about each other in a short space of time, with many of us sharing common music tastes! Everyone enjoyed the meeting and there was interest at the group about hosting a FAN Meeting in Rhyl sometime in the future. Our next stop was Llandudno to visit the 'Ty Hapus' Community Centre. The centre organises various activities for the communities of Tudno and Mostyn. The Director of Ty Hapus, Bob Wilding, has made previous enquiries about The FAN Groups and is interested in running a group himself at the centre. During our visit of the centre we joined a Christmas party and recorded a radio interview for Tudno FM, Llandudno's community radio based at the Ty Hapus Centre. During the interview we were asked about FAN Groups in Cardiff and our hopes for FAN Groups spread to North Wales. We were very grateful to the warm welcome from the friendly staff and wish the Ty Hapus Centre much success in the future. Since our 'FAN Goes North Tour' we have received many enquiries from the towns we visited.
